[发明专利]一种压力测试的方法、装置及计算机系统有效
申请号: | 201911087910.7 | 申请日: | 2019-11-08 |
公开(公告)号: | CN110971483B | 公开(公告)日: | 2021-11-09 |
发明(设计)人: | 邱园元;吴健;贾晨浩;施斌;孙迁 | 申请(专利权)人: | 苏宁云计算有限公司 |
主分类号: | H04L12/26 | 分类号: | H04L12/26;H04L12/24 |
代理公司: | 北京市万慧达律师事务所 11111 | 代理人: | 段晓玲 |
地址: | 210000 江苏省南*** | 国省代码: | 江苏;32 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 压力 测试 方法 装置 计算机系统 | ||
本申请实施例公开了一种压力测试的方法、装置及计算机系统;其中方法包括:启动待测试实时流处理系统以便所述待测试实时流处理系统读取测试流数据进行处理;读取预先配置的任务参数,根据所述任务参数自动收集所述待测试实时流处理系统处理所述测试流数据过程产生的性能参数;对所述性能参数进行分析处理,获得所述待测试实时流处理系统的性能分析结果并进行可视化显示。本申请实现了在投入实际环境运行之前,模拟流数据对实时流处理系统预先进行了压力测试,并对压力测试获得的性能参数进行了分析处理以便进行可视化的显示,方便了测试人员对测试的实时流处理系统的测试结果进行评估。
技术领域
本发明涉及测试领域,尤其涉及一种压力测试的方法、装置及计算机系统。
背景技术
随着大数据应用的广泛推广,近年来,在Web应用、网络监控、传感监测等领域,又兴起了一种新的数据密集型应用——流数据,即数据以大量、快速、时变的流形式持续到达。因为流数据不适合用传统的关系模型建模,所以流数据不适合采用批量计算。同时,为了满足用户的需求,流数据必须采用实时计算,响应时间为秒级。在大数据时代,流数据的数据格式复杂、来源众多、数据量巨大,对实时计算提出了很大的挑战。因此,针对流数据的实时计算——流计算,应运而生。
流计算是针对流数据的实时计算,可以应用在多种场景中。如在大型网站中,每天都会产生大量的流数据,如用户的搜索内容、用户的浏览记录等。采用流计算进行实时数据分析,可以了解每个时刻的流量变化情况,甚至可以分析用户的实时浏览轨迹,从而进行实时个性化内容推荐。流计算适合于需要处理持续到达的流数据、对数据处理有较高实时性要求的场景如实时分析:实时日志处理、交通流量分析等;实时统计:如网站的实时访问统计、排序等;实时推荐:如实时的推荐服务等。
Storm是一种开源的分布式实时流处理系统,可简单、高效、可靠地处理大量的流数据,实际生产中经常需要采用Storm或者与其类似的实时流处理系统对流数据进行处理。然而在实时流处理系统实际上线之前,如果不进行测试的话,就无法知道待部署的实时流处理系统能否满足后续具体业务的性能要求。而如果计算工程实际上线之后才发现性能不足,再进行调整的成本会大大提高。当前,现有技术中对于实时流处理系统的测试经常直接在生产真实环境上运行。
发明内容
为了解决现有技术的不足,本发明的主要目的在于提供一种压力测试的方法、装置及计算机系统,以解决现有技术中的性能测试方法导致后期系统调整成本高的问题。
为了达到上述目的,第一方面本申请提供了一种压力测试的方法,所述方法包括:
启动待测试实时流处理系统以便所述待测试实时流处理系统读取测试流数据进行处理;
读取预先配置的任务参数,根据所述任务参数自动收集所述待测试实时流处理系统处理所述测试流数据过程产生的性能参数;
对所述性能参数进行分析处理,获得所述待测试实时流处理系统的性能分析结果并进行可视化显示。
在一些实施例中,所述测试流数据为测试过程中实时配置的实时流数据。
在一些实施例在,所述启动待测试实时流系统以便所述待测试实时流系统读取测试流数据进行处理包括:
启动Storm实时流系统以便所述Storm实时流系统从Kafka消息队列中读取测试流数据进行分布式实时流处理。
在一些实施例中,所述待测试实时流处理系统为分布式实时流处理系统。
在一些实施例中,所述实时流数据包含至少两条数据流。
在一些实施例中,所述读取预先配置的任务参数,根据所述任务参数自动收集所述待测试实时流处理系统处理所述测试流数据过程产生的性能参数包括:
读取预先配置的任务参数,获得预设的打点周期及打点次数;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于苏宁云计算有限公司,未经苏宁云计算有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201911087910.7/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种采用并联辅路的非对称Doherty功率放大器
- 下一篇:水稻育秧基质